Defective Drugs

Defective medications can cause birth defects in a variety ways. If a woman takes a medication during pregnancy and it is found to cause birth defects, she could be entitled compensation from the manufacturer. A classic case is Thalidomide. This drug was that was initially sold in West Germany to treat anxiety as well as insomnia and gastritis. Then, it was discovered that the drug could enter the placental membrane and harm the foetus in its development, resulting horrific birth defects.

A pharmaceutical company must inform doctors and the general public about the dangers associated with certain medicines, before they are prescribed for pregnant women. If this is not done, the pharmaceutical company could be held accountable for any resulting birth defect. In such instances, a lawsuit against the manufacturer of the drug could be appropriate.

Exposure to Toxic Chemicals

Exposure to toxic or chemical substances by a mother during pregnancy is the cause of numerous birth defects. It can happen at the workplace or at home. Some of the most dangerous and hazardous chemical exposures are teratogenic chemicals which can affect the fetus. The exposure can be caused by direct contact, ingestion or by breathing in air contaminated with. A birth defect lawyer will assist parents in recovering compensation from third parties if their child has suffered from a chemical-related birth defect.

In many areas of the world, toxic chemicals can be found. This includes drinking water, household cleaners and pesticides. An attorney for birth defects may also bring a case against employers who expose mothers substances at work that may cause birth defects. A few common examples include a woman's exposure to paints, solvents as well as metal cleaning products. the chemicals used in the manufacture of electronic chips.
